xEnviro

An environmental game-changer

As flight sim pilots, there are just two things that truly affect our simulation experience: the flight dynamics and feel of the aircraft, and the weather environment outside. Everything else is of secondary importance to the aircraft and the weather, especially when the latter has such a large influence on how well the former flies. It’s not surprising then that weather addons are so popular with many flight simmers. Finding that perfect recreation of a storm or a beautifully snowy approach can be difficult.

For X-Plane users, it’s only in the last few years that third-party weather add-ons have begun to appear. While most of these new entrants come from the FSX/P3D side of things, one team has been quietly working on its own X-Plane weather application, approaching the task from a different perspective to the likes of Active Sky and the results are interesting. Introducing xEnviro.
